It’s possible to experience a timeless, meditative union with love or consciousness, emptiness, or whatever you want to call it, without fully integrating and holding and processing in the body and psyche our childhood wounds.

It’s possible to experience a connection with source, awareness or ‘God’ without sensing into and carefully tending to and feeling into all the times when we were not met or held by a caregiver or the environment as a child.

It’s possible to experience rising of kundalini energy in the body without being fully embodied on the earth.

This is the problem with ‘spirituality.’ We can use it to get past or fly or hover over our bodies, feelings, wounds and pain. Many of these experiences — such as union with emptiness or love — are not an end, they are a beginning. People think they have reached the end, but they have reached the beginning. For this reason we have many people who are skilled at being meditators or tantra or spiritual teachers but not very experienced or skilled at being a human being.

The next stage is to integrate this understanding, this love or union or whatever it is, with your physical sensory grounded body experience. Once we’ve faced that these ‘spiritual’ experiences are just the beginning, then the truth may no longer be so ‘horrible’ and something more real can come forth.

Its not just a case of how you experience ‘God,’ Buddha, emptiness consciousness, awareness, or whatever you want to call it in a state of holy illumination, stillness, or meditation — but how you feel it in the muscles, in tiny sensations, in emotions, in the viscera, in the bones, and in your relationship with the earth, with the local ecosystem. How do you feel it in your everyday daily reality, in your work, in your relationship with family, friends, children, local community, world community, including with people you find difficult?

What’s important is to be able to hold the feelings and sensations in the body in the places where you were not held, where you were not seen and were not met, where there is sadness or anger, or despair, or grief.
